  5. Yeah they use so many resources and its clunky as f. The prep required on console is far greater than that of pc. The difference ive noticed from pc to switch version. Pc version has a much higher skill ceiling and better execution. I can lazy teleport rapidly between shadow hands while weather paining accurately and quickly inbetween to stop woven shadows. Cant do this on switch version, you are limited by the slow scroll speed through your inventory and while you can auto pause to select stuff in inventory you are also pausing the fun. Ofc the accuracy of telepoofing (wortox teleport) and the targetting of weather pain is horrible. Multitasking on console is much much harder due to the controls. A solution to this which also would help newer or more casual players (tbh 90% of DST players struggle fighting ancient fuelweaver solo without exploits on pc) is to nerf ancient fuelweaver by limiting woven shadows to one wave per round of shadow hands. Klei this change shouldnt effect elitist players like grm9 who will kill the last woven shadow at the same time as the last shadow hand so for pros the strat wont change but will help noobs like me on the switch version who find it harder to multitask. That way i can focus on killing all the woven shadows then back off to heal or whatever without the countdown starting for them. Then i can go kill the shadow hands on my terms. This simple change will allow for the clunkiness of console controls and make the fight less tedious.

  8. Cooling water is usually unnecessary. For O2 production its better to cool O2 as its much faster. Plants also can consume hot water without any problem. They care only about gas they are sitting on

  11. In early game I tend to use farms as they dont need any labor and also dont need skilled dupe (which may be a problem at start). Also farm is faster to build In late game... It doesnt really matter as there is abundance of recourses anyway...
  12. Unfortunately, late game with many dupes, its either that or wild farms. You just don't have enough water to run a very large farm. If you luck out on water, then you have even less to work with. Not to mention, farming can be very labor intensive.
